• 产品与解决方案
  • 行业解决方案
  • 服务
  • 支持
  • 合作伙伴
  • 关于我们

01-基础配置命令参考

目录

15-Python命令

本章节下载 15-Python命令  (131.49 KB)

15-Python命令


1 Python

说明

设备仅在独立运行模式下支持MDC。关于独立运行模式的详细介绍,请参见“虚拟化技术配置指导”中的“IRF”。具体支持配置MDC的机型,请参见“虚拟化技术配置指导”中的“MDC”。

 

1.1  Python2配置命令

1.1.1  exit()

exit()命令用来退出Python2 shell。

【命令】

exit()

【视图】

Python2 shell

【缺省用户角色】

network-admin

mdc-admin

【使用指导】

在Python2 shell下不能使用quit命令来退出,可通过执行exit()命令,从Python2 shell退回到用户视图。

【举例】

# 退出Python2 shell。

>>> exit()

<Sysname>

1.1.2  python

python命令用来进入Python2 shell。

【命令】

python

【视图】

用户视图

【缺省用户角色】

network-admin

mdc-admin

【使用指导】

进入Python2 shell后,可以使用Python 2.7版本的命令和标准API,也可以使用Comware V7的扩展API。

【举例】

# 进入Python2 shell。

<Sysname> python

Python 2.7.18 (default)

[GCC 4.4.1] on linux2

Type "help", "copyright", "credits" or "license" for more information.

>>> 

1.1.3  python filename

python filename命令用来执行Python2脚本文件。

【命令】

python filename [ param ]

【视图】

用户视图

【缺省用户角色】

network-admin

mdc-admin

【参数】

filename:Python2脚本文件的名称。该文件必须为设备文件系统中存在的文件,文件名区分大小写,扩展名必须为“.py”,扩展名不区分大小写。

param:执行Python2脚本文件时指定的参数,多个参数之间以空格分隔。

【使用指导】

脚本执行期间,当前登录用户不能执行其它操作。须等到脚本执行完毕,才能执行其它操作。

请用户确保脚本语法的正确性。当系统发现脚本中的指令存在语法错误时,系统将不再执行该指令以及后面的指令。

当系统执行脚本中的交互式指令时,系统将使用缺省值继续执行该指令。

【举例】

# 执行Python2脚本文件test.py。

<Sysname> python test.py 1 2

['/flash:/test.py', '1', '2']

 

不同款型规格的资料略有差异, 详细信息请向具体销售和400咨询。H3C保留在没有任何通知或提示的情况下对资料内容进行修改的权利!

新华三官网
联系我们